    Passport Processing Backlog in Chicago causing Delays for Travelers

    CHICAGO – Travelers in Chicago are facing delays in receiving their passports due to a backlog in processing applications by the Department of State. The recent surge in travel demand and the ongoing impacts of the pandemic have overwhelmed the passport agencies in the city, leading to long wait times for passport services.

    Many travelers have reported significant delays in receiving their passports, with some waiting weeks or even months beyond the usual processing times. This has caused frustration and uncertainty for those who have upcoming travel plans and rely on their passports for international trips.

    The backlog in passport processing is a result of several factors, including reduced staffing levels at passport agencies, increased applications due to pent-up demand for travel, and ongoing issues related to the pandemic. Many passport agencies in Chicago have been operating at reduced capacity due to social distancing measures and other safety protocols, which has slowed down the processing of applications.

    In addition, the surge in travel demand as restrictions are lifted and more people are vaccinated has led to a higher volume of passport applications than usual. This has put additional strain on the already overwhelmed passport agencies, causing delays in processing times.

    Travelers who have experienced delays in receiving their passports have expressed frustration with the lack of communication and transparency from the Department of State. Many have had to cancel or reschedule their travel plans due to the uncertainty around when they will receive their passports.

    Some travelers have resorted to expedited passport services, which come at an additional cost, in an attempt to receive their passports more quickly. However, even expedited services are experiencing delays due to the backlog in processing applications.

    The Department of State has acknowledged the challenges facing passport agencies in Chicago and other parts of the country and is working to address the backlog in processing applications. In a statement, a spokesperson for the Department of State said, “We are aware of the delays in passport processing and are working to expedite the issuance of passports to those who have urgent travel needs.”

    In the meantime, travelers are advised to apply for their passports well in advance of their travel dates to account for potential delays in processing. They are also encouraged to check the status of their applications online and contact the passport agency if they have any concerns or questions.
